Barclays Bank installed the world's first ATM in 1967 in London. This revolutionary invention transformed banking by allowing customers to withdraw cash outside banking hours for the first time.

State Bank of India (SBI) was the first Indian bank to enter the Fortune Global 500 list, reflecting its position as India's largest bank by assets, branches, and market share. ICICI Bank and other private banks joined later.

State Bank of India (SBI) launched the Magnum Contra Fund, which is a contra-style mutual fund that invests in underperforming stocks with potential for turnaround. Contra funds follow an investment strategy that goes against prevailing market trends.

HDFC Bank launched PayZapp, a comprehensive mobile payment application, as part of its digital banking initiatives. The app allows users to pay bills, recharge mobile and DTH, shop online, and send money instantly.

The Export-Import Bank of India (Exim Bank) was established in 1982 under the Export-Import Bank of India Act. It was set up to provide financial assistance for exports and imports, and to function as the principal financial institution for coordinating working of institutions engaged in financing exports and imports.

IDBI stands for Industrial Development Bank of India. It was established in 1964 as the apex development finance institution to provide financial assistance for industrial development in India.
